Transaction 16b8c90b38da2da8ccb47f997f81fe24114f6ab791b78dd21a20515ce0352aae

1 Input
2 Outputs
  • 16b8c90b38da2da8ccb47f997f81fe24114f6ab791b78dd21a20515ce0352aae:0
  • value  964500
    address  3A639vMugEKGYK6yyfEg1sdKXWBXWzqzpo
  • 16b8c90b38da2da8ccb47f997f81fe24114f6ab791b78dd21a20515ce0352aae:1
  • value  564655250
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k